What Exactly Are Legacy Applications?

What Exactly Are Legacy Applications here

Legacy applications are more than mere “old software.” They are cyber artifacts, applications that were cutting-edge when originally developed but today can’t keep pace with contemporary demands.

The majority of legacy applications fall into one of the following groups:

  • Mainframe-based systems: Banks, hospitals, and government agencies still operate mission-critical activities on them.
  • Custom-built enterprise software: Developed decades ago to serve specific business requirements, but now not scalable.
  • Old CRMs/ERPs: Once the most sophisticated, they are today hampered by integrations.

The biggest issue with legacy systems is not that they are inoperable, but rather that they are unable to meet the demands of the modern world.  Take, for instance, an insurance firm with a 20-year-old claims system. It works great, but go ahead and try to integrate it with mobile-first apps or AI-driven chatbots, and you come up short.

Table: Signs You’re Dealing with a Legacy Application

Indicator Description Business Impact
High Maintenance Costs Spending more money maintaining old codebases than investing in new features. Eats into innovation budget.
Integration Nightmares Struggles to connect with APIs and modern apps. Data silos and inefficiency.
Security Risks Lacks compliance with modern security regulations. Exposure to cyberattacks and fines.
Low Agility Requires weeks/months for even minor updates. Slows down product launches.
Vendor Dependency Needs outdated skillsets that are rare in the market. HR challenges and higher hiring costs.

In short, legacy apps are a business liability disguised as an asset.

How Can Legacy Systems Be Modernized Without Causing Complete Chaos?

Let’s face it: legacy app modernization services initiatives are known to be quite risky. Make one false move, and you’re at risk of crippling essential business functions. Due to this fact, it is crucial to approach legacy modernization solutions with a plan.

Step 1: Make an Audit Report First

Check current systems to examine what is effective, what is not, and what is too costly.

Step 2: Set Application Priorities

Not every application is made equally. Prioritize according to:

  • Business value
  • Risk exposure
  • Maintenance cost
  • Integration complexity

Step 3: Set Realistic Goals

Do you want to reduce costs, increase agility, or support AI adoption? Your objectives define your modernization path.

Step 4: Select Modernization Strategies Carefully

Rehost, refactor, or rebuild, depending on your requirements. For instance:

  • If you want to speed up → Rehosting.
  • If scalability is a concern, → Refactoring.
  • If long-term growth is the objective, → Rebuilding.

Step 5: Implement in Phases

Big-bang migrations are not successful. A phased deployment reduces interruption and produces more consistent outcomes.

What Are the Five Key Modernization Strategies?

As per Gartner, businesses usually choose one of five methods for modernizing old systems:

  • Rehosting (Lift-and-Shift): Quick cloud migration with little change.
  • Replatforming: Utilize new infrastructure by making small adjustments.
  • Refactoring: Improve performance by re-optimizing current code.
  • Rebuilding: For long-term profit, start from scratch.
  • Replacing: Adopt SaaS solutions and retire outdated systems.

There are trade-offs in any plan. 

Table: Comparing Key Modernization Strategies

Strategy Effort Cost Best For Example
Rehost Low Medium Quick migrations Moving on-prem CRM to AWS
Replatform Medium Medium Cloud adoption Migrating ERP to Azure
Refactor High Medium-High Performance Rewriting app modules for scalability
Rebuild High High Long-term goals New fintech app for mobile-first users
Replace Medium Medium Immediate modernization Replacing the HR system with Workday

How Do You Tackle Potential Challenges in Legacy Modernization?

Modernization projects can falter, but forewarned is forearmed.

Common Challenges

  • Downtime risks during migration.
  • High initial expense for rebuilding systems.
  • Resistance from employees to new tools.
  • Complexity of integration with new APIs.

Solutions

  • Gradual rollouts minimize risk.
  • Transparent change management plan accelerates adoption.
  • Cloud-native tools decrease costs.
  • Continuous testing guarantees smoother integration.

How to Modernize Legacy Applications Step-by-Step?

A realistic roadmap:

  • Discover systems to modernize.
  • Categorize them based on Gartner’s 7Rs (retain, retire, rehost, replatform, refactor, rebuild, replace).
  • Create a phased roadmap.
  • Select proper vendors and partners.
  • Deploy using Agile & DevOps.
  • Test, monitor, and optimize.
  • This makes legacy application modernization sustainable, rather than an ad-hoc project.

Which Part Does AI Play in Legacy Application Modernization?

AI streamlines modernization by:

  • Automating refactoring and code analysis.
  • Identifying which applications bring the greatest value after modernization.
  • Simplifying testing procedures.

For instance, AI-powered solutions can review tens of millions of lines of COBOL code and create new versions based on modern technologies, reducing project timelines by years.
